Myanmar reported 73 new cases of COVID-19 with six more deaths on Thursday morning, said a release from the Health and Sports Ministry Xinhua reported.

With the newly confirmed cases, the number of the infections rose to 3,894 in the country so far.

Six more COVID-19 patients, which include a 13-year-old child, with underlying diseases recently died of acute respiratory failure, bringing the death toll to 46, the ministry's release said.
